Residents in the Lehigh Valley should prepare for a warm day with scattered thunderstorms and a marginal risk of severe weather Tuesday afternoon and evening.
A warm front will push temperatures into the 80s, with a chance of damaging straight-line wind gusts primarily near and northwest of the Interstate 95 corridor.
The National Weather Service forecast includes a marginal risk (1 on a scale of 1-5) for severe thunderstorms across most areas near I-95 and both northwest and south of Interstate 80 in eastern Pennsylvania and New Jersey.
